Spell Arts are the various magic abilities used in Unlimited Saga. Spell Arts come in 6 different elements and can be offensive, defensive or supportive. They can be cast by using a Familiar (from a characters' Growth Panel) or by learning them permanently from a Magic Tablet. Higher level Familiars and Magic Tablets will have stronger spells on them, but the most powerful Spell Arts can only be created through the use of a Magic Blender Growth Panel (in italics).

Fire Arts

Fire Arts are largely offensive.

  • Detect Aura - Lower enemy HP defence
  • Fire Veil
  • Fire Arrows
  • Fire Shield - Block Ice attacks
  • Power Surge - Increase ally strength
  • Fire Wall - Cancel Ice attacks
  • Corona - Mass spell
  • Holy Seal
  • Heat Fought - Berserk effect
  • Super Wind
  • Moving Fire Wall - Cancel Ice attacks
  • Crimson Flare - Darkness effect

Water Arts

Water Arts are a mix of healing and offensive spells.

  • Detect Undead - Lower Undead HP defence
  • Water Veil
  • Rainbringer
  • Bubble Blow
  • Purify - Recover ally target HP and remove status effects
  • Water Shield - Block Heat attacks
  • Ice Needle - Mass spell
  • Slow Stream - Cancel an enemy turn
  • Time Stop
  • Thunder Clap - Paralysis effect
  • Supression
  • Refresh - Remove status effect


Earth Arts

Earth Arts are largely supportive spells

Wood Arts

Wood Arts are used primarily as defensive spells offering increased HP, defence or resistance to attacks.

Metal Arts

A mix of support and offense spells

Forbidden Arts

Forbidden Arts can only be learnt from a Magic Tablet, and are not available via a Familiar. For this reasons Forbidden spells are extremely deadly, dealing both high damage and crippling status effects to enemies.

  • Detect Blood - Reduces enemy Life Protection
  • Seal of the Abyss - Paralysis effect
  • Degeneration - Poison effect
  • Weaken - Lower enemy strength and endurance
  • Spell Magnet
  • Psycho Noise - Mass attack, lowering enemy Spirit, Magic and elements
  • Blaster - Blackout effect
  • Ophion
